New Course Starting in 2010: Diploma in Digital Journalism

8th December 2009

Starting in September 2010 the SAE Institute will offer a new diploma course at all its branches in Germany. In the course Digital Journalism students will learn the basics of the work as a journalist and the technical skills of digital reporting as well as photography and the shooting of film footage, editing of sound and video, podcasting and blogging. The goal of the course is to enable the participants to create production pieces of superior content and technical quality.

The Digital Journalist is always on the go and produces his pieces right where the events occur, and then immediately publishes them online. The demand for mobile reporters will continue to increase in the coming years as it becomes more and more important for news services and corporate companies to publish news and reports  immediately and directly online. Information overload is on the rise and corporate companies, media companies, publishers, online portals, and radio and TV stations can only make themselves heard and rise above the crowd by delivering high-quality content. The importance of Online-PR/ public relations for corporate communications is growing, even for small and mid-sized companies.
